[microwave] After the agarose has been weighed and the buffer measured, the two are mixed. But, as mentioned before, since agarose is not soluble in buffer at room temperature (based on what you know at this point, can you figure out why?), it must be boiled. The fastest way to do this is by putting the flask in the microwave, as shown in the photo. The volume of buffer in the photo probably came to a boil in just about one minute.
